Chris Wilson <ch...@chris-wilson.co.uk> writes: > It is possible for us to be forced to perform an allocation for the lazy > request whilst running the shrinker. This allocation may fail, leaving > us unable to reclaim any memory leading to premature OOM. A neat > solution to the problem is to preallocate the request at the same time > as acquiring the seqno for the ring transaction. This means that we can > report ENOMEM prior to touching the rings. > > Signed-off-by: Chris Wilson <ch...@chris-wilson.co.uk>
Reviewed-by: Mika Kuoppala <mika.kuopp...@intel.com> _______________________________________________ Intel-gfx mailing list Intel-gfx@lists.freedesktop.org http://lists.freedesktop.org/mailman/listinfo/intel-gfx